Forum » Server-Side scripting » Click systeem
Berichten: 552
avatar
Offline Stuur privebericht
Beste mensen,

Misschien weten jullie het zo al maar ik kan maar 1x klikken op een Click link. De crons werken wel gewoon. Maar ik kan maar 1x op de click link klikken.

Weet iemand hoe ik dit kan oplossen?

Met vriendelijke groet,
Frank sijbom.
14-05-2010 11:35
Dit topic is 97 keer bekeken door 5 verschillende leden
Reacties op: "Click systeem"
1
Berichten: 491
avatar
Offline Stuur privébericht
Gehoord van posten van een stuk script?

Zo weten we niet waar het over gaat etc.
14-05-2010 15:34
Berichten: 849
avatar
Offline Stuur privébericht
*Kijkt in de koffie*
Denkt dat je ergens een *beveiliging* teveel hebt staan
14-05-2010 15:36
Berichten: 552
avatar
Offline Stuur privébericht
VOlgens mij heb ik het niet eens in de cron staan.. ik post wel effe het script en de cron.

cron:
Code | Selecteer Alles
minimaliseren
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
<?php /* ------------------------- */

  
if($cron_pass != "secretcronpassword")
    exit;

  
mysql_query("UPDATE `[users]` SET `cash`=`cash`+100 WHERE `activated`=1");
  
mysql_query("UPDATE `[users]` SET `bank`=`bank`+100 WHERE `type`=3 AND `activated`=1");
  
mysql_query("UPDATE `[clans]` SET `cash`=`cash`+200,`bank`=`bank`+200");

  
$dbres                mysql_query("SELECT * FROM `[clans]` WHERE `money_lvl1` > 0");
  while(
$clan mysql_fetch_object($dbres)) {
    if(
$clan->type == 1)
      
mysql_query("UPDATE `[users]` SET `cash`=`cash`+". (50*$clan->money_lvl1) .",`bank`=`bank`+". (150*$clan->money_lvl1) ." WHERE `clan`='{$clan->name}'");
    else if(
$clan->type == 2)
      
mysql_query("UPDATE `[users]` SET `cash`=`cash`+". (100*$clan->money_lvl1) .",`bank`=`bank`+". (100*$clan->money_lvl1) ." WHERE `clan`='{$clan->name}'");
    else if(
$clan->type == 3)
      
mysql_query("UPDATE `[users]` SET `bank`=`bank`+". (rand(150,300)*$clan->money_lvl1) ." WHERE `clan`='{$clan->name}'");
  }

/* ------------------------- */ ?>


click.php
Code | Selecteer Alles
minimaliseren
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
<?php
/**
 *
 * @package            Criminals game
 * @author            Petyt Nick <petyt.nick@telenet.be>
 * @copyright        20010    
 * @version            1.0
 * @scriptname        click.php
 */

/**
 *    @todo    Configuratie
 */

 
include('_include-config.php'); //TODO: Include ophalen Meestal _include-config.php voor crimes...
 
 
if(! isset($_SESSION['login'])) 
 {
     
header('Location: login.php');
    exit();
 }

 
$Query   mysql_query("SELECT * FROM `[users]` WHERE `login`='".$_SESSION['login']."'");
 
$data    mysql_fetch_assoc($Query);
 
?>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>UnitedWar</title>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<link rel="stylesheet" href="style.css" media="all" />
<meta name="copyright" http-equiv="copyright" content="Nick Petyt" />
<meta name="robots" content="index, follow" />
<meta name="Author" content="Petyt Nick" />
</head>
<body>

<table width='100%' align="Center" cellpadding="1" cellspacing="1">
<tr><td class="SubTitle">Click</td></tr>
<?php /* ------------------------- */
 
if (isset($_GET['x'])) 
 {
     
$db_lid mysql_query("SELECT * FROM `[users]` WHERE `login`='".addslashes($_GET['x'])."'");
    if (
$Core mysql_fetch_assoc($db_lid)) 
    {
        
$clientIP        $_SERVER['REMOTE_ADDR'];
        
$forwardedFor    = ($_SERVER['HTTP_X_FORWARDED_FOR'] == "") ? $_SERVER['HTTP_CLIENT_IP'] : $_SERVER['HTTP_X_FORWARDED_FOR'];
        
        if (
preg_match("/$clientIP/",$Core['IPs']) == && ($forwardedFor == "" || preg_match("/$forwardedFor/",$Core['IPs']) == 0)) 
        {
            if (
$Core['clickstoday'] < 50
            {
                
$db_temp mysql_query("SELECT * FROM `[temp]` WHERE `id`='".$_POST['id']."' AND `code`='".$_POST['code']."' AND `area`='click'");
                if ((
$check mysql_fetch_assoc($db_temp)) && $check['IP'] == $clientIP
                {
                    if (
$Core['clicks'] < 25
                    {
                        
$Core['cash']   += 1000;
                        
$Core['bank']   += 1000;
                    }
                    else 
                    if (
$Core['clicks'] >= 25 && $Core['clicks'] < 50
                    {
                        
$Core['cash']   += 1000;
                        
$Core['bank']   += 1000;
                    }
                    else 
                    {
                        
$Core['cash']   += 1000;
                        
$Core['bank']   += 1000;
                    }
                        
$Core['clicks']        += 1;
                        
$Core['clickstoday']   += 1;
                        
                        
mysql_query("UPDATE `[users]` SET  `clicks`='".$Core['clicks']."',
                        `cash`='"
.$Core['cash']."',`bank`='".$Core['bank']."',`IPs`='".$Core['IPs'].",".$clientIP."' 
                        WHERE `login`='"
.$Core['login']."'");


 print(
'
 <tr><td class="maintxt" align="Center" >
 Je neemt het zakje aan en ziet dat er wit poeder in zit. <br>
          Wanneer je aan dit poeder ruikt, komt er een vreemd gevoel over je heen.<br>
          Na een paar minuten trekt het gevoel weg, maar je wil meer...<br>
          Je bent verslaafd!<br>
          <b><font color="green">'
.$Core['login'].' heeft nu '.$Core['clicks'].' junkies!!</b></font> 
 </td></tr>
 '
);
 }
 else
 {
     
$code rand(100000,999999);
    
mysql_query("INSERT INTO `[temp]`(login,IP,code,area,time) values('".$Core['login']."','".$clientIP."','".$code."','click',NOW())");
    
$id   mysql_insert_id();
    print(
'
    <tr><td class="maintxt" align="Center" >
   <br><b><font color="green">'
.$Core['login'].' geeft je een plastic zakje...</b></font>
   <form method="post">
   <input type="hidden" name="id" value="'
.$id.'">
   <input type="hidden" name="code" value="'
.$code.'">
   <input type="submit" value="Doorgaan" class="submit">
   </form>
   </td></tr>
    '
);
 }
 }
 else
 {
     print(
"
    <tr><td class='maintxt' align='Center'><br><br>
    <font color='red'><b>"
.$Core['login']." heeft vandaag al 50 Junkies opgeleid</b></font><br><br>
    </td></tr>
    "
);
 }
 }
 else
 {
     print(
"
    <tr><td class='maintxt' align='Center'><br>
    <font color='red'><b>Je bent al een Gangster van "
.$Core['login']."<br>
    <i>Je kunt 1x per uur op iemand's click link klikken!</i><br><br></b></font>
    </td></tr>
    "
);
 }
 }
 }
?>
</table>
</body>
</html>
14-05-2010 16:09
Reageer op: "Click systeem"
1
Je kan niet reageren omdat je niet bent ingelogd. Inloggen of Aanmelden